Congressman Bob Filner (D-CA) on 'Shovel-Ready' Transportation Needs
Congressman Bob Filner (D-CA) speaks candidly about ‘shovel-ready’ transportation needs in California’s 51st congressional district, which represents the entire California-Mexico border. Filner is Chairman of the House Veterans’ Affairs Committee and he’s also a longstanding member of the House Transportation and Infrastructure Committee.
In this segment of View from the Hill, Representative Filner describes the $27 billion targeted for highways and bridges through the American Recovery and Reinvestment Act as “just a shot in the arm.” The nine term Congressman calls for the passage of a multi-year surface transportation authorization bill and he addresses the issues of raising the gasoline tax and the need for greater transparency in government.
